SECOND EDITION. by electric telegraph. (FROM OUR OWN CORRESPONDENTS.) Gkeymouth. May 13. To thoroughly test the Moonlight reefs, oneewfc. of tailings were brought down here to bo sent to Melbourne, A trial washing of some of it was made here to-day by one of the banks) it gave at the rate of three ounces to the ton. Another washing is to take place in presence of the public to-day. A public meeting is to be held tomorrow night, to petition the General Government to appoint a Commission to encpiire into the distribution, of the County revenue, and to grant this district such relief as may be necessary.
